沒有該類型的字段。
可以使用number(1)或者char(1)來代替。
但pl/sql變量有布爾類型的。

解决方案 »

  1.   

    没有~你可以用0和1来表示
    然后给一个CHECK约束
      

  2.   

    用number(1)代替,1代表true,0代表false
    查询时用:select decode(f1,1,'True',0,'False') as f1 from table
      

  3.   

    Oracle没有这样的字段,但有boolean型的变量。
      

  4.   

    boolean只能用在pl/sql语句中:declare
    a boolean default true;
    begin
    if a then
    dbms_output.put_line('true');
    end if;
    end;
    /
      

  5.   

    新来的?注意:
    1。要搜索csdn论坛
    2。要搜索csdn文档
    3。要看faq
    4。要看精华区类似的东西多着呢!
      

  6.   

    用number(1) 1代表true,0代表false
    或用char(1) 'Y'代表true, 'N'代表false